Mirror Image is a Utility Wizard skill unlocked at Level 14, creating an illusionary duplicate of the character.




Background

Ice Armor in action

In order to avoid close combat as much as possible, the Wizard can create duplicates of herself, who will also aggressively attack opponents.

Mocking Demise

[e]

When an image is destroyed it explodes, doing 135% weapon damage as Physical and has 50% chance to stun enemies it hits for 5 seconds.

IconCrimson.png
Mirror Mimics

[e]

Spells the images cast will do 70% of the damage as your own.

IconGolden.png
Extension of Will

[e]

The duration of the images is increased to 31 seconds and increases the Life of your images to 60% of your Life.

IconIndigo.png
Duplicates

[e]

Summons 6 illusionary duplicates that have 25% of your Life each.

IconObsidian.png
Simulacrum

[e]

Increases the Life of your images to 125% of your Life.

Note: Information is based on a level 60 character and rank 7 runestones.


Skill Design

This skill creates a duplicate of the Wizard that uses Wizard spells to ferociously attack monsters the instant it appears. The Image's spells don't do any damage, so it's more like an animated Decoy than a Shadow Master. But it works like a tank, with monsters attacking the Image if it is closer to them than the Wizard, and as anyone who has played artillery characters knows, a tanking minion (or another player) is beyond value.

Development

Mirror Image was first shown at BlizzCon 2008 when the Wizard was unveiled, where it was at Tier II on the Conjuring Skill Tree. It then spawned five illusion images.

The BlizzCon 2009 version increased illusion health; it seemed likely the number of images probably could be increased through the use of skill runes. Flux found it useful in the right circumstances:[1]

I didn’t use this one very often during play, since the Wizard was powerful enough to slaughter most attackers without needing the assistance, but the few times I did Mirror Image, against big mobs, it worked marvelously. The mirror doesn’t last for very long, usually dying to the monster onslaught, but it didn’t have to. The Wizard has a number of nice AoE spells, even at low levels, and all the MI had to do was provide a focal point for the Fallen or Dark Cultists to swarm around to turn them into fish in a barrel for Arcane Orbs.

Mirror Image was still listed at BlizzCon 2010, but it wasn't one of the Wizard's starting skills. Skill tiers were removed for the July 2011 Press Event, and Mirror Image became a level 15 skill.
Later in the beta, Mirror Image was moved down by a level, becoming level 14 skill.

In Other Games

Mirror Image is basically a combination of the Assassin's Shadow Master and Amazon's Decoy from Diablo II. The Mirror Image attacks monsters with a variety of skills, like the Shadow Master, but doesn't do any actual damage, like the Decoy.
